Baluchicardia nuriae
Taxonomy
Baluchicardia nuriae was named by Etayo-Serna (1979). Its type specimen is UCMP 14714, a shell, and it is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is UCMP C-14091, Manantial, which is in a Selandian paralic sandstone in the Manantial Formation of Colombia.
